The professional status of rural women in the EU
|
A new study commissioned by the European Parliament gives an overview of the professional status of rural women in the EU, as well as their employment situation and position in the labour market in rural areas in most relevant Member States.
Women in rural areas of the EU make up below 50% of the total rural population, they represent 45% of the economically active population, and about 40% of them work on family farms. Their importance in the rural economy is even greater but hard to quantify precisely, since their participation through the informal rural economy is not statistically recognised.
The study identifies best practices implemented in EU Member States and includes policy recommendations on the improvement of the employment situation and legal status of women living in rural areas of the EU.

Climate change and the future of farming
|
A new report by the European Environment Agency (EEA) warns about the dangers of climate change for parts of Europe’s Southern and Mediterranean regions.
The study reports that crop and livestock production is projected to decrease and may even have to be abandoned in parts of Europe due to negative impacts of climate change. The EEA says adapting to climate change needs to be made a top priority for the EU agricultural sector if it is to improve resilience to extreme weather events.

CAP 2021 – 2027: environmental performance
|
A recent report by the Institute for European Environmental Policy (IEEP), looks at the proposals regarding CAP 2021-2027 made by the European Parliament’s Agriculture and Rural Development Committee (COMAGRI) and the Environment Committee (COMENVI).
The comparative analysis document highlights the stark differences between the two Committees’ proposals in terms of their environment and climate performance. However, the EP’s final position - not yet adopted in plenary - can help to enhance the Commission’s CAP proposals and increase their environmental and climate ambition.

Horizon 2020 energy funding available
|
A total of €297 million in EU support is now available through the Horizon 2020 Work Programme for projects on energy.
Applications are open for 15 energy topics. Nine topics relate to renewable energy solutions, while six others cover smart and clean energy for consumers, smart citizen-centred energy systems, smart cities and communities, and smart airports.

Promoting medical care in rural areas
|
LEADER Local Action Groups (LAGs) in Mecklenburg-Vorpommern, Germany, want to find and promote good examples of how to maintain healthcare services in rural areas.
The group of 14 LAGs have launched a competition for new projects and ideas. Financially supported by the Ministry of Economic Affairs and Agriculture of Mecklenburg-Vorpommern, the competition will award winners with up to 90% support for their projects.
The aim is to provide the rural population with medical care close to where they live. The application deadline is 15 November 2019.
